Essential Aspects of Installing a Ceiling Fan Light Switch

Whether upgrading an existing switch or installing a new one, mastering the essential aspects of installing a ceiling fan light switch is crucial for ensuring a safe and functional electrical system.

1. Safety First:

Electrical work can be hazardous, so always ensure your safety. Turn off the main circuit breaker and double-check with a voltage tester before beginning any work. Wear appropriate safety gear, including gloves and safety glasses.

2. Tools and Materials:

Gather necessary tools: screwdrivers (Phillips and flathead), electrical tape, wire strippers, and a voltage tester. Materials include the ceiling fan light switch, electrical wire (14 gauge), and wire nuts.

3. Wiring the Switch:

Identify the circuit breaker controlling the ceiling fan. Determine which wires are hot (usually black or red), neutral (white), and ground (bare copper or green). Connect corresponding wires using wire nuts and wrap with electrical tape.

4. Mounting the Switch:

Mark the switchbox location and install a new box if necessary. Connect the wires through the electrical box, ensuring they are secure. Align the switch with the box and secure it with mounting screws.

5. Testing and Functionality:

Restore the main circuit breaker and turn on the switch. Check if the ceiling fan light turns on and off properly. Use a voltage tester to verify proper wiring and eliminate any potential hazards.

Conclusion:

By addressing these essential aspects, you can ensure the safe and effective installation of a ceiling fan light switch. Remember to prioritize safety, use appropriate tools and materials, wire the switch correctly, mount it securely, and test its functionality for optimal performance.
